Fatality reported in Highway 1 crash near Field

A passenger was killed in a Wednesday accident inside the west gate of Yoho National Park near Field.

The Golden RCMP and BC Highway Patrol responded to the crash at approximately 3:30 p.m.

Officials said a blue Chrysler PT Cruiser was travelling westbound and crossed the centre line of the highway and continued down a steep embankment.

A woman in her 30s was ejected from the vehicle and pronounced deceased at the scene.

Police believe she wasn’t wearing her seatbelt.

The driver was a man in his 50s from Kelowna. He was transported to h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.

Police say they are continuing to investigate and haven’t ruled out impaired driving.
